摘要
Pilot test of combined process of Ultrafiltration and Reverse Osmosis was researched in this paper, which is the advanced treatment of the MBR technology effluent of port sewage, the result suggested that this devices was feasible in technology, and the quality of effluent was stable, better than the quality standard of The Reuse of Urban Recycling Water-Water Quality for urban miscellaneous water. Shortage of fresh water resources in the port area has become restricting factors for sustainable development, and the reuse of port sewage has becoming a hot pot in research direction at present. Membrane treatment technology, as an emerging technology in high-tech field, had been widely applied in Water treatment field. In recent years, the combined of different membrane treatment technology, such as microfiltration, ultrafiltration, reverse osmosis, nanofiltration and so on, will be the development trend of reclaimed water treatment, and the effluent has been widely used for thermal power plant circulating cooling water system, boiler feedwater and urban miscellaneous water([1-3]). An Ultrafiltration-Reverse Osmosis double membrane devices has been designed in this research, for the treatment of the MBR technology effluent of port sewage, and the, efficiency of the device was discussed in this paper.
